Acciona core profit down 7 percent on energy, construction

Workers (L) stand next to giant mirrors before the inauguration ceremony of a parabolic trough solar thermal power plant in Alvarado, eastern Spain, July 27, 2009. The plant, owned by Spanish Acciona Energia company, will produce enough electricity to power about 50,000 homes. REUTERS/Nacho Doce

MADRID (Reuters) - Spanish infrastructure and renewable energy firm Acciona posted a 7 percent fall in nine-month core profit from a year ago, hit by government energy reforms and a prolonged downturn in the domestic construction sector.

Ear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ortisation (EBITDA) reached 964 million euros ($1.29 billion), in line with an average 959 million euros forecast in a Reuters poll of six analysts.
